anyheard or had dealings with them? My broker has sent my renewal details and advised me that as my insurer (N.I.G.) have changed their terms they are no longer offering renewal on this policy. So as their best alternative quote is from K G M I was wondering do I stick with their (the broker's) judgement, as I'm happy enough with the service (6yrs and counting), or do I look elsewhere? I'll probably ask around and see if I can save a few pennies, in any case. |
|
| Author: | 2 Jobs [ Thu Feb 10, 2011 4:41 pm ] |
| Post subject: | KGM |
Totally reputable traditional Lloyd's Underwriter. Colin Hart is active underwriter and they will give good service. Be absolutely sure however that you haven't forgotten to tell them anything such as claims/conviction history etc. |
